DELAWARE COUNTY, Ind — A Delaware County sheriff's corporal was killed in a crash on Interstate 69 early Wednesday morning, police said.
The crash was reported shortly around 3:45 a.m. Nov. 12 along northbound I-69 at the 247 mile-marker, near Gaston.
A release from the Delaware County Sheriff's Office said preliminary information indicated the corporal – later identified by the sheriff's office as Blake Reynolds – was assisting a stranded driver when his patrol car was struck by a northbound semi.
Credit: Delaware County Sheriff's Office Corporal Blake Reynolds
"Despite immediate emergency response efforts, the deputy did not survive his injuries," the sheriff's office said in a statement.
